TESTING AND EXAM INFORMATION

Morning Written Testing Blocks

Written tests are scheduled during the first two morning blocks, thus eliminating the possibility of any

student having more than two written tests in any one day. The only exception is in the Middle School,

where some subjects occur infrequently and occur only in the afternoon of the timetable. If doctor/

dentist appointments cannot be made after the school day, they should be made for the afternoon in

order to avoid missing the morning written testing blocks.

Writing Tests and Missed Tests

Students are expected to write tests on the date specified by the teacher. Advance notice will be given

for all assessments. Exceptions may occur when a student has a function, excursion or sports match

arranged by, or with the approval of, the school or when a student is seriously ill on the day of the

test. It is the responsibility of the student who misses a test to contact her teacher either before the

function, excursion or sports match. In the case of illness, whether or not the student has that class

on the day of her return, she must arrange a time to write the test. A student who fails to do this may

be penalized. In addition, a note from the parent or doctor given to the teacher, verifying the reason for

the absence, is required. A skipped test may result in a mark of zero. Students who repeatedly miss

tests within a course and/or across their subjects will be seen by the Head of Upper School, at which

time parents will be contacted.
